Joni Mitchell & Jack Nicholson
James Cocoran Gallery 1985
Joni Mitchell & Jack Nicholson – buddying up in 1985 at The James Corcoran Gallery’s star studded opening of Joni’s art. The display coincided with the release of her album, “Dog Eat Dog’.

James Taylor
Universal Ampitheatre, Los Angeles 8-16-75
James Taylor – at The Universal Ampitheatre during its pre-roof/open air days – and before being rechristened The Gibson Ampitheatre some 30 years later. He’s shown in between songs in 1977, announcing his surprise guest, wife Carly Simon. Later, he brought David Crosby and Graham Nash onstage to harmonize with him.

Ringo Starr
as "Ognir Rrats" 2-78
Ringo Starr- kneeling on the Hollywood “Walk of Fame” as he tapes his NBC television special, “Ognir Rrats” (Ringo backwards). Here he played his alter ego, the shy & downtrodden Ognir. The special ended up downtrodden as well … but it was Ringo, nonetheless, in a rare, post-Beatle moment.

Mark Knopfler
Bel Age Hotel, BH 2001
Mark Knopfler – Lead guitarist, vocalist and founder of Dire Straits, This is Mark in a pensive, solo moment during a 30 minute photo session during which he played his “Mark Knopfler Signature Series” Martin Guitar for me in the courtyard of The Bel Age Hotel. He is considered one of the most respected fingerstyle guitarists of the modern rock era and is on Rolling Stone magazine's list of "100 Greatest Guitarists of All Time".
